Cottage cheese breadsticks - a simple recipe for a healthy snack

Preparation is straightforward, but I warn you immediately that they disappear so quickly that it's better to prepare a double portion. Adults crunch on them at work, kids eagerly eat them from their lunchboxes, and they are always quite popular at parties.

This is a "by sight" recipe because it's best to check in the oven if the breadsticks have browned. The time depends on how thick the dough rods are. The thinner the breadsticks, the faster they will bake.

Ingredients:

  • 250 grams of cottage cheese,
  • 1 tablespoon of butter,
  • about 250 grams of wheat flour or wholemeal flour,
  • 1/2 teaspoon of salt,
  • favourite spices (e.g., dried garlic, oregano, sesame seeds).

Preparation:

  1. Crush the cottage cheese with a fork, and melt the butter in a small pot.
  2. Mix cottage cheese, butter, flour, and salt in a bowl. Knead the dough by hand, adding flour gradually until you get a smooth and elastic ball. The dough should be soft but not sticky to your hands.
  3. Form the dough into a roll and then cut it into equal pieces. Roll each piece into a thin rod.
  4. Sprinkle the breadsticks with your favourite spices and place them on a baking sheet lined with baking paper.
  5. Bake in an oven preheated to 180°C until they brown.

You can serve them with your favourite dip, e.g., garlic or tomato dip. I recommend baking slightly thicker breadsticks to make it easier to scoop up the sauce. Enjoy!
